It’s all about the Secret Ingredients!

Secret Ingredient #1 – Use only FRESH vegetables and herbs. No garlic, celery or onion powder in site. Only fresh celery, chopped fresh onion and diced fresh garlic here. We’ve added chopped bell pepper and mixed veggies too, and they all taste great!

Secret Ingredient #2 – Garlic Alfredo Sauce. Yes. I said alfredo sauce. You can either whip up a batch from scratch, or you can just buy a jar of pasta sauce – we’ve one both. Either way, you’ll get a rich, creamy casserole that tastes like no other hashbrown casserole you’ve had before.

Kielbasa Sausage Hashbrown Dinner Casserole

Yield: 1 9x13 casserole

Ingredients

  • 1 pound Polish kielbasa, prepared as desired (we grilled ours), sliced
  • 1 can cream of potato soup
  • 1 cup Alfredo sauce, any flavor, prepared
  • 1/4 cup Onion, finely chopped
  • 1/3 cup celery, chopped
  • 2 Tablespoons garlic, minced
  • 1 1/4 cup shredded cheese, divided
  • 1/2 cup parmesan cheese
  • 3 4.2 oz packages of Hungry Jack Black Pepper & Onion Hashbrown Potatoes, prepared according to package directions

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 350.
  2. Cook Kielbasa Sausage according to package directions (as desired) - we grilled ours. Prepare Hungry Jack Black Pepper & Onion Hashbrown Potatoes as directed on package.
  3. In a large bowl, combine the prepared Hungry Hashbrown Potatoes, sliced & cooked Kielbasa Sausage, cream of potato soup, alfredo sauce, minced garlic, onion and celery. Mix together until blended.
  4. Add the Parmesan Cheese and 3/4 cup of shredded cheese (we used mild cheddar) and toss until mixed in.
  5. Butter or grease a 9x13 glass baking dish. Spoon the mixture into the baking dish. Spread evenly.
  6. Place in oven. Bake uncovered on center rack for 45 minutes. During last 15 minutes, sprinkle the remaining half cup of cheese across the top and return to oven. Bake until bubbly and cheese is melted.
